I have a large gray tabby that I rescued and got fixed and he started limping on his front leg. I took him to the vet....he examined him and said that he dint feel any breaks. Gave him a shot of steroids and he said he should be better ....but hes not. Now he is hissing and trying to run and hide. And now his leg is swollen ......his paw and a little up from there...I believe he is in pain.....I need to take him back to the vet.....anyone have any ideas of what it might be...I feel so sorry for him

Oh I'm so sorry! If the vet didn't do an xray, it'd be hard for him to know for sure. But given it's swollen, it sounds like maybe an abscess? Is he allowed outside? Could he have gotten bitten, or some kind of small puncture wound the vet didn't see?
I don't know where you live... perhaps some kind of bug bite?
Clearly he needs to go back to the vet though.
If you have options, I'd consider a different one.
Vibes for your kitty...
